UNC Men's Soccer Finishes As Undefeated Champions Of U.S. Soccer Spring Program


The UNC men's soccer team capped off an undefeated spring season with a 1-0 defeat of rival Duke on Saturday to be named champions of the inaugural U.S. Soccer Spring College Program. A Jeremy Kelly goal midway through the second half proved to be the difference. Overall, the Tar Heels finished 5-0 on the spring season and outscored opponents 13-2. (GoHeels.com)
